Sesame Chicken and Chickpea Salad Ingredients
• Here’s everything you need to create this delightful dish packed with flavor!
For the Chicken
- Chicken Breasts – A lean protein source that forms the heart of the salad; substitute with 3 cups shredded rotisserie chicken for quicker prep.
- Kosher Salt – Essential seasoning to enhance flavors; adjust to personal taste.
- Black Pepper – Another staple seasoning; a pinch brings out the best in the chicken.
- Olive Oil – Adds richness while cooking the chicken; consider using cooking spray for a lower-calorie option.
For the Salad Base
- Cabbage (Red or Green) – Provides crunch and fiber; you can use pre-packaged coleslaw to save time.
- Chickpeas – Adds protein and fiber to keep you satisfied; make sure to rinse well to reduce sodium.
- Carrots – Offers sweetness and bright color; matchstick or shredded form is preferred for texture.
- Green Onions (Scallions) – Adds freshness and crunch; substitute with chives if needed.
For the Crunch
- Cashews – Contributes healthy fats and a satisfying crunch; opt for sunflower seeds if looking for a nut-free alternative.
For the Dressing
- Toasted Sesame Oil – A key ingredient that delivers an authentic Asian flavor profile; do not skip this!
- Rice Vinegar – Provides the perfect acidity for the dressing; apple cider vinegar is a great substitute.
- Honey – Naturally sweetens the dressing; use agave syrup for a vegan-friendly option.
- Minced Fresh Ginger – Enhances depth of flavor; fresh is best, but ground ginger can work in a pinch.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Sesame Chicken and Chickpea Salad
Step 1: Cook the Chicken
Season the chicken breasts generously with kosher salt, black pepper, and a drizzle of olive oil. Heat a non-stick skillet over medium heat, then add the chicken, cooking for about 5-7 minutes on each side until golden brown and the internal temperature reaches 165°F. Once cooked, transfer the chicken to a cutting board and let it rest for a few minutes before slicing it into bite-sized pieces.
Step 2: Make the Dressing
While the chicken is resting, prepare the dressing for your Sesame Chicken and Chickpea Salad. In a small jar, combine toasted sesame oil, rice vinegar, honey, and minced fresh ginger. Seal the jar tightly and shake vigorously for about 15-20 seconds until all ingredients are well blended and smooth. Set aside to let the flavors meld together.
Step 3: Prepare the Salad Base
In a large mixing bowl, combine the chopped cabbage, rinsed chickpeas, matchstick or shredded carrots, and thinly sliced green onions. Gently toss the ingredients together using a salad tongs, ensuring an even distribution of color and texture. This vibrant salad base will provide the perfect foundation for your dish.
Step 4: Combine Chicken and Dressing
Slice the rested chicken into strips or cubes and add it to the salad base. Pour the prepared dressing over the chicken and vegetables, then toss everything together using two forks or salad tongs until the salad is evenly coated with the dressing. This step infuses your Sesame Chicken and Chickpea Salad with delicious flavor.
Step 5: Chill and Marinate
Cover the salad with plastic wrap or transfer it to an airtight container, then place it in the refrigerator to chill for about 1-2 hours. This chilling time allows the flavors of the dressing to meld beautifully with the salad ingredients, enhancing the overall taste and making your meal prep even more delightful.
Step 6: Serve and Enjoy
When ready to serve your Sesame Chicken and Chickpea Salad, remove it from the refrigerator and give it a gentle toss to redistribute any dressing that may have settled. Serve the salad chilled or at room temperature, garnished with extra green onions or crushed cashews for added crunch and visual appeal.

Sesame Chicken and Chickpea Salad Variations
Feel free to make this recipe your own—discover how simple tweaks can elevate your flavor experience!
-
Vegetarian Delight: Replace chicken with 3 cups of diced tofu for a protein-packed, plant-based option. Marinating the tofu first can add great flavor!
-
Nut-Free Crunch: Swap cashews for sunflower seeds to keep that satisfying crunch without any nuts. This is an excellent choice for nut allergies.
-
Spicy Twist: Add a pinch of red pepper flakes or a splash of Sriracha to the dressing for a fiery kick that ignites your palate. Perfect for those who love a little heat!
-
Colorful Extras: Incorporate diced bell peppers or cucumbers for extra crunch and freshness. This adds a wonderful pop of color and nutrition to your salad.
-
Leafy Greens Variation: Use kale or baby spinach instead of cabbage for a leafy, nutrient-dense salad. Both options bring a delightful earthy flavor to the dish.
-
Citrusy Boost: Squeeze fresh lime or lemon juice over the salad just before serving for a zesty touch that brightens the flavors. It’s a simple way to refresh your salad!
-
Savory Upgrade: Include thinly sliced radishes for an extra crunch and a slightly peppery flavor. They provide an unexpected twist that will keep your taste buds excited.

How to Store and Freeze Sesame Chicken and Chickpea Salad
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Keep the dressing separate until just before serving to maintain freshness and crunch.
Freezer: While it’s not recommended to freeze the salad itself, you can freeze the cooked chicken separately for up to 3 months. Thaw in the fridge and then combine with fresh salad ingredients as needed.
Reheating: If you’ve stored any chicken portions, reheat them in a skillet over medium heat until warmed through, or in the microwave for a quick option, ensuring they reach 165°F.
Meal Prep Tip: To keep your Sesame Chicken and Chickpea Salad vibrant, consider preparing and storing the salad base and chicken in separate containers for easy assembly throughout the week.

Sesame Chicken and Chickpea Salad Recipe FAQs
What should I look for when selecting chicken breasts?
Absolutely! When choosing chicken breasts, look for those that have a pink hue and are firm to the touch. Avoid any that are discolored or have dark spots, as these might indicate spoilage. Fresh chicken breast should feel moist but not sticky.
How should I store leftovers of the Sesame Chicken and Chickpea Salad?
To ensure the best quality, store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. It’s best to keep the dressing separate until just before serving to maintain the crunchiness of the cabbage and freshness of the salad.
Can I freeze the Sesame Chicken and Chickpea Salad?
While the assembled salad isn’t ideal for freezing due to the vegetables becoming watery upon thawing, you can freeze the cooked chicken separately. Simply place the chicken in a freezer-safe bag or container for up to 3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y, thaw it overnight in the fridge and mix it with freshly prepared salad ingredients.
What if I find the salad too dry before serving?
Very good question! If you feel the salad is too dry, simply drizzle a little extra rice vinegar or toasted sesame oil before tossing. This will enhance moisture while giving more flavor. You can also add a splash of low-sodium chicken broth for additional depth.
Are there any allergy considerations for this salad?
Definitely! This salad contains common allergens, such as chicken and cashews. For nut allergies, a great alternative is to swap cashews for sunflower seeds. Additionally, you can substitute honey with agave syrup for a vegan-friendly option. Always check labels on packaged ingredients to ensure they meet your dietary needs.
How do I ensure the chickpeas are prepared properly?
When using canned chickpeas, make sure to rinse them under cold water thoroughly. This helps reduce sodium content and removes any residual flavor from the canning process. If using dried chickpeas, soak them overnight and cook them until tender before adding them to your salad mix.
